All right! I was trying to set up CGI, and I had
AddHandler cgi-script .sh
in the httpd.conf file. When I reverted to SSI, I mistakenly changed to
AddHandler cgi-script .shtml
Which should have been
AddHandler server-parsed .shtml
which I have now changed it to, and the SSI now works.
